A cool late 1930's Longines US Naval academy dialled Weems with the unusual thumb lock.... These dials were actually produced in Switzerland by Longines and the watches would have been made available for purchase or supplied at the Naval Academy where Weems taught. The USNA dial version is also displayed in small form in his Weems Navigation books...this quite possibly was never sold or the owner possibly skipped a few classes......a couple of dial and weems variants were made with this USNA dial..
